Been looking around the Cisco site to see if Cisco Secure ACS 5.1 will integrate with CSM 3.3

The best I could find this:  http://www.cisco.com/en/US/products/ps6498/products_configuration_example09186a00808eada8.shtml#tabcom


Stating that CSM 3.2 works with ACS 4.2

I assume that due to the massive difference between 4.2 and 5.x that this won't integrate?

Bruce,

As mentioned in my other answer, unfortunately ACS 5.0 is not officially supported for integration with CSM 3.3. As stated in http://www.cisco.com/en/US/docs/security/security_management/cisco_security_manager/security_manager/3.3.1/release/notes/csmrn331.html AC 4.1and 4.2 are.
